First drywall repair as a homeowner... by KJ-890 in drywall

[–]KJ-890[S] 1 point2 points  (0 children)

So my proccess has room for improvement. I used mini brush, dipped it in mud and then litghly tap it on the wall, transfeering the mud. Then spread it with taping knife. I guess you can use sponge too. There is one you can buy online that is made specifically for knock down textures.

Any way to change the steering wheel button? by Questhate1 in wrx_vb

[–]KJ-890 1 point2 points  (0 children)

You can't. You have to buy both, left and right steering wheel modules (They come in pair) . You have to remove steering wheel to replace the left module. I replaced mine as it was scratched in almost same spot as yours.
